Nirmala Sitharaman–Finance Minister | Nirmala Sitharaman will present her ninth budget on February 1. She has been serving as finance as well as the corporate affairs minister since 2019. Sitharaman, who entered national politics in 2008, also served as the defence minister between 2017 and 2019, becoming the first woman to hold that post full time. She holds a BA in Economics from Seethalakshmi Ramaswami College and an MA & MPhil in Economics from Jawaharlal Nehru University. Photo by Sanjeev Verma/Hindustan Times via Getty Images

Meet the Brains Behind India's Union Budget: Key Officials Revealed

  • Nirmala Sitharaman, Finance Minister, will present her ninth budget on February 1, having served as FM and Corporate Affairs Minister since 2019.
  • Arvind Shrivastava (Revenue Secretary) and Anuradha Thakur (Economic Affairs Secretary) are first-time budget architects, handling taxes and economic administration respectively.
  • M Nagaraju (Financial Services Secretary) oversees public sector banks, insurance, and pension institutions, focusing on credit growth and social security.
  • Vumlunmang Vualnam (Expenditure Secretary) is the 'guardian of the purse', managing government spending, subsidy rationalisation, and fiscal discipline.
  • K Moses Chalai (Public Enterprises Secretary) and Arunish Chawla (DIPAM Secretary) manage capital expenditure, asset monetisation, and the government's disinvestment agenda.

Why It Matters: Key officials, led by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man, are set to shape India's upcoming Union Budget.
